Protestors Gather for Fur Free Friday

Approximately 30 protesters gathered along Cedar Road near Beachwood Place Mall to protest the sale of animal furs

Megan Harris protests outside Beachwood Place Mall with her dog Thunder, a German Shepard. Thunder was in protest as well.

Some 30 protesters led a Fur Free Friday protest at Beachwood Place Mall along Cedar Road just outside the mall's property.

Leigh Davis of Cleveland Animal Rights Alliance said that forty-five million animals are killed a year at fur farms for their fur. The alliance has been in existence for 19 years. Davis urged shoppers to buy cruelty free products.
